Actor Timothy Busfield Sought by US Marshals on Child Abuse Charges

Veteran actor Timothy Busfield is the subject of an active manhunt by federal authorities after being charged with serious child abuse offenses.

In a recent development that has shocked the entertainment industry, US Marshals have intensified their search efforts for Timothy Busfield, a seasoned television actor now facing grave legal accusations. The Albuquerque Police Department, in coordination with federal law enforcement, is working to apprehend the 68-year-old actor on charges including two counts of criminal sexual contact of a minor and one count of child abuse.

The allegations arose from events reportedly occurring in 2024, while Busfield was directing episodes of the Fox series "The Cleaning Lady." An arrest warrant, issued last Friday, delineates accusations from twin brothers, 11 years old at the time of the alleged incidents. The warrant highlights a purported pattern of abuse that began when the boys were only seven.

The case initially emerged in November 2024 after healthcare providers at the University of New Mexico Hospital notified authorities of potential sexual abuse and grooming behaviors. Despite the early alarm, charges were not immediately pursued. However, following further disclosures to a counselor and pediatrician by one of the children in September 2025, the investigation was reignited, culminating in the present charges.

According to court documents, one child described instances where Busfield touched him inappropriately, an account that has since prompted a reevaluation of the investigation. The arrest warrant also alleges that Busfield had the children call him "Uncle Tim" and engaged in tickling them, which he later described in a phone conversation with the police as behavior that would not be out of the ordinary for him.

In the same discussion, Busfield mentioned that Elodie Yung, lead actress on "The Cleaning Lady," had informed him of possible retaliatory motives from the children's mother, who was allegedly disgruntled over her sons not being cast in the show's final season. Despite these assertions, the actor claimed to have no recollection of the specific incidents with the twins.

Timothy Busfield has garnered significant acclaim in his career, with over 700 credits as an actor, producer, and director in various television and film projects. His most prominent role was in the political drama "The West Wing." Married to actress Melissa Gilbert since 2013, Busfield has no children with her. The investigation into the allegations is ongoing, with no further information disclosed by the authorities at this time.
